History of Checkmarx

Checkmarx was founded in 2006 by Maty Siman, with the goal of providing innovative application security solutions to the market. The company has since grown to become a leading provider of static application security testing (SAST) solutions, with a strong presence in the global market. Products and Services

Checkmarx offers a range of products and services, including its flagship CxSAST solution, which provides static code analysis and software composition analysis capabilities. The company also offers CxIAST (Interactive Application Security Testing) and CxOSA (Open-Source Analysis) solutions, which provide runtime security and open-source risk management capabilities.
